New I Mother Earth singer unveiled
By KAREN BLISS - Jam! Music


The new I Mother Earth singer, whose identity had been kept secret for several weeks, was revealed at last night's Moist concert at Massey Hall in Toronto.

As members of I Mother Earth watched the show from side stage, Moist singer David Usher spontaneously invited drummer Christian Tanna onstage during the encore, then introduced "Brian, the new singer for I Mother Earth," coaxing him out from the wings for a brief hello.

Bleach-blond Brian Byrne, originally from Newfoundland, has been living in Toronto for a year and a half. His tape was given to I Mother Earth by a third party whose opinion the band trusted.

Bassist Bruce Gordon, guitarist Jagori Tanna and brother Christian had been sifting through hundreds of auditions tapes, CDs and videos since Edwin's departure. The multi-platinum rock band officially announced it had found a singer on its web site Nov. 13, but his name had never been released.

In a posted statement, the band said: "He has all the talent, voice and charisma we could have hoped for and more. We have been writing intensely together for the past few months and are starting to demo some of the new material."
